Project Description:
The Qatar Petroleum District (QPD) is being
developed by Barwa Real Estate Company and
is located in a prominent location in the West
Bay area of Doha. The project consists of nine
office buildings ranging from 17 to 48 storey
high towers and a high rise hotel tower. It is
proposed that the development will
accommodate all of Qatar Petroleum’s (QP)
Doha based office functions and required
support facilities which approximately total
5,500 QP staff. In order to accommodate
these functions into the buildings, AECOM
have been appointed to undertake
Architectural, Interior and Engineering design
services.

Project Description:
The Project is one of the prestigious projects of
The Heir Apparent Office, where it will be a
source of information and statistics concerning
the country, its heritage, tradition, music and
arts, as displayed through traditional
architecture.
The Cultural Village - KATARA is overlooking
the Arabian Gulf and on 10,656,271 ft2 of land
with 42 buildings with different functions and
infrastructure worth around US$ 75 million.
